INTENDED USE

This device is used to access or sample submucosal and extramural
lesions of the gastrointestinal tract, access of the following: the intra- or
extra-hepatic bile ducts, pancreatic ducts, cystic duct, gallbladder or
for delivery of injectable materials into tissues through the accessory
channel of an ultrasound endoscope .
NOTES
Do not use this device for any purpose other than stated intended use .
This needle is intended to be used with legally marketed drugs and
devices .
If package is opened or damaged when received, do not use . Visually
inspect with particular attention to kinks, bends and breaks . If an
abnormality is detected that would prohibit proper working condition,
do not use . Please notify COOK Medical for return authorization .
This device can be used together with all ECHO compatible products .
Aspiration syringe not intended to be used for injection .
Store in a dry location, away from temperature extremes .
Use of this device restricted to a trained healthcare professional .
This device is supplied sterile and intended for single use only .
CONTRAINDICATIONS
Those specific to primary endoscopic procedure to be performed in
gaining access to desired site .
Coagulopathy

POTENTIAL COMPLICATIONS

Those associated with gastrointestinal endoscopy include, but are not
limited to: perforation, hemorrhage, aspiration, fever, infection, allergic
reaction to medication, hypotension, respiratory depression or arrest,
cardiac arrhythmia or arrest, damage to blood vessels, nerve damage
and acute pancreatitis .
